A 2021 systematic review and meta-evaluation of studies including male members discovered that reasonable to high depth aerobic train had a more adverse affect on muscle energy than low depth aerobic train. Similarly, aerobic exercise that lasted longer than half-hour had more affect than shorter durations. The studies did not embrace female individuals, although, so more analysis is needed. Eating a properly-balanced food plan that meets your nutritional and energetic wants can also be key to maintaining muscle whereas [optimizing fat](https://www.ft.com/search?q=optimizing%20fat) loss. Specifically, research exhibits that eating a high protein diet whereas losing weight may be one of an important components in maintaining muscle mass, along with resistance coaching. It's because protein helps promote protein synthesis, the method wherein the constructing blocks of protein (amino acids) type into muscle mass.

SR? A consequence of microenvironments with excessive ATPase exercise and the limited diffusability within the muscle cell is the necessity to compartmentalize metabolic pathways. In different words, the primary ATPases rely upon a structural group of substrate and Glyco Forte Offer metabolic enzymes in the direct neighborhood and cannot depend on easy diffusion (Ovadi & Saks, 2004). Thus, distinct channelling of the intermediates from the substrate by way of enzymatic pathways and transfer of ATP to the metabolically active websites will ensure a adequate metabolic power with out the necessity of free diffusion. In step with this, glycogen particles are found in distinct areas within this organization including simply beneath the plasma membrane, near SR and mitochondria, and within the myofibrils between the contractile filaments.
